Le larynx artificiel : de l'in vitro à la première implantation clinique

Bories, Agnès 30 September 2013 (has links) (PDF)
Objectifs : Ce travail a pour but de développer un larynx artificiel composé de 2 structures : 1) une structure inamovible en titane poreux prolongeant la trachée; 2) une double valve remplissant la fonction de sphincter. Matériels et Méthodes : L'intégration de la prothèse en remplacement trachéal a été testée in vitro et in vivo sur les modèles animaux rats, lapins et brebis. Suite à l'ensemble de ces résultats, nous avons réalisé la première application clinique du larynx artificiel. Résultats : 1) L'ajout d'un tube de silicone endoprothétique améliore la survie chez le gros animal; 2) l'intégration tissulaire de la prothèse de trachée associée à un matériel polymérique biodégradable était supérieure à celle des prothèses en titane poreux nu; 3) la vitesse de colonisation des prothèses en titane poreux était accélérée lorsque l'on diminuait la taille des billes. Un premier patient a été implanté avec une prothèse de larynx artificiel avec des résultats satisfaisants à 9 mois. Conclusions : Nos études concernant l'intégration de prothèses de trachées in vitro et in vivo ont permis de contribuer à l'aboutissement de la première application clinique de larynx artificiel.

Vývoj úmrtnosti na vybrané novotvary ve státech Evropské unie v letech 1996-2010 / The development of death rates due to selected neoplasms in the European union between the years 1996-2010

Chaloupka, Ondřej January 2013 (has links)
In all of the developed countries, malignant neoplasms are, along with cardiovascular diseases, among the most frequent causes of death. This tendency persists in the European Union countries for many years. The goal of this diploma thesis is to analyze the development of mortality caused by selected malignant neoplasms in the European Union countries from the year 1996 until 2010. The analysis is divided into 4 sections. Aside from standard demographic methods of evaluating the mortality rates by means of age-adjusted death rates calculation, statistical methods are used in this thesis as well. Primary methods used are Joinpoint regression, analysis of the course of specific death rates according to age groups and cluster analysis. In the observed period of time, mortality caused by stomach, cervical, and within the male population also respiratory tract malignant neoplasms declines. On the contrary, within the female population, the death rate caused by respiratory tract malignant neoplasms increases. Malignant skin melanoma represent a great future danger concerning the male population, and malignant pancreatic neoplasms concerning both genders. Laringe digital / Digital larynx

Rosa, Marcelo de Oliveira 07 August 2002 (has links)
Este trabalho descreve um modelo matemático para simulação da laringe humana durante a fonação. O objetivo foi produzir uma técnica computacional de grande escala de processamento para capturar os fenômenos fisiológicos que ocorrem na laringe durante a vocalização e servir de base para estudos mais aprofundados sobre esta importante estrutura do corpo humano. Usando o método dos elementos finitos como base para discretizar as equações dos tecidos musculares da laringe e das equações de Navier-Stokes, e um modelo de descrição da colisão entre as pregas vocais, o sinal glotal foi obtido a partir de diferentes geometrias de laringes com diferentes propriedades viscoelásticas. Os resultados confirmaram a teoria mioelástica-aerodinâmica que descreve a dinâmica da fonação, reproduzindo inclusive fenômenos fisiológicos que os modelos existentes são incapazes de simular. Estudos adicionais foram feitos para verificar a viabilidade do modelo para simular algumas doenças que danificam a laringe. / This work describes a mathematical model to simulate the human larynx during a phonation. The objective was to produce a large-scale computational technique to capture several physiological phenomena that take place on the larynx during the vocalization and to assist further studies about this important structure of the human body. Using the finite element methods as the way to discretize the muscle tissue equations of the larynx and the Navier-Stokes equations and a model to describe the collision between both vocal folds, the glottal signal for different larynx geometries with different viscoelastic properties was obtained. The results confirmed the myoelastic-aerodynamic theory which describes the dynamic of the phonation, also reproducing physiologic phenomena that current models are unable to simulate. Additional studies were conducted to confirm the feasibility of the model to simulate some diseases that affect the larynx.

A robustez da assinatura dos 35 genes diferencialmente expressos foi confirmada em um conjunto adicional de 5 amostras tumorais e 6 amostras... / Head and neck squamous cell carcinoma (HNSCC) is the fifth most common cancer world-wide. More than 90% of this cancer type has a squamous origin and common sites include oral cavity, oropharynx, hypopharynx and larynx Laryngeal squamous cell carcinoma is very common in head and neck cancer, corresponding to 25% of cases, with high mortality rates and poor prognosis. Tobacco use and/or alcohol consumption are the two principal risk factors involved in development of HNSCC. The development of head and neck cancer is a multistep process accompanied by genetic and epigenetic changes. In recent years, studies involving microarrays have identified specific genes whose expression has changed in head and neck cancer compared with normal tissue. However, most microarray studies are performed using tumors from different sites in head and neck. In our study, we analyzed only larynx carcinoma samples to minimize the genetic differences. Thus, the purpose of this work was to identify and to validater molecular biomarkers involved in larynx carcinogenesis. Therefore, we constructed a cDNA microarray containing 340 genes previously identified by Head and Neck Annotation Consortium. Expression analysis was applied to 8 larynx tumor samples and 4 larynx normal samples. We identified 35 differentially expressed genes between tumor and non-tumor adjacent tissue of larynx (SNR ½1.0½, p-value 0.001). Genes detected were involved in processes as apoptosis, cell adhesion, cell cycle, DNA repair, metabolism, protease inhibition, proteolysis, signal transduction and transcription regulation. The robustness of the 35-gene signature was confirmed using data from an additional set of 5 larynx tumor samples and 6 adjacent non-tumor larynx tissues. Alterações laríngeas em vendedores de feira livre / Laryngeal alterations in sellers at open fairs

Gasques, Cris Vanessa 29 November 2013 (has links)
The professional voice has been studied in literature in various aspects and levels. However, no reference related to the professional voice of the barker has been found. Objective: describing the laryngeal alterations in sellers at public fairs in Aracaju-SE. Casuistic and methods: a descriptive study of transversal cut was done with quantitative approach. An interview was done along with a nasolaryngoscopy in 49 barkers. A descriptive analysis of data was applied. Results: there was a predominance of the feminine gender. The predominant age average was between 30 and 39 years old. The predominant symptomatology status was related to laryngeal-pharyngeal reflux disease. Laryngeal alterations were identified in all anatomic regions: subglottis, glottis and supraglottis. Conclusion: the laryngeal alterations were predominant in the subglottic region. Mapping articulatory parameters on formant patterns : From articulations to acoustics non-stop

Cortes, Elisabet Eir January 2010 (has links)
The traditional way of estimating the formant frequencies from articulatory data presupposes knowledge of how the vocal tract cross-sectional area varies for a given articulatory shape (Fant 1960/1970). Accordingly, in order to derive the formant pattern of a given articulation, the three-dimensional shape of the vocal tract (VT) needs to be known. In the past cross-sectional areas have typically been derived by means of ‘d-to-A rules’ that use the mid-sagittal cross-distance d at each point along the VT to produce a corresponding cross-sectional area A. X-ray and MRI data have been used to calibrate such rules (Heinz & Stevens 1964, Sundberg et al. 1987, Ericsdotter 2005). Although this procedure has produced many useful results it is time consuming and laborious. It is speaker-specific. It presupposes access to information on the three-dimensional shape of the VT, which is not experimentally readily accessible. Such observations raise the question whether sufficiently accurate alternative approaches can be developed. Is it possible to go straight from articulatory data to formant frequencies without having to construct a cross-sectional area function? If such methods could be developed it would have many uses both in phonetics and practical applications. This paper reports an attempt to map the time variations of selected articulatory parameters from X-ray profiles directly on the formant tracks using multiple regression analysis. Preliminary results for F1 indicate that multiple regression analysis can indeed be useful for making such predictions. The prospects of extending the present analyses to other formants are discussed.
